James Hall

Dr James Hall portrait

Dr James Hall teaches on the MPharm, MPAS and BSc Pharmacology programmes, with teaching focussed on drug discovery, development and drug-target interactions. He is also the School Director of Recruitment and Admissions.

Areas of interest

Dr Hall's research is into nucleic acid structure and function. He is an experienced X-ray crystallographer and user of Diamond Light Source, with over 65 structures published in the Protein Data Bank, who also uses solution-phase techniques, including UV/visible absorbance and circular dichroism (B23 at DLS), to cross-validate crystal structure with solution behaviour. He has a particular interest in the mechanisms of nucleic acid damage, the development and exploitation of non-canonical nucleic acid structures for therapeutic applications and DNA-ligand interactions.

Dr Hall is also interested in pedagogic and educational research, with a particular interest in using virtual reality methods within teaching. He has collaborated to develop, deploy and evaluate VR-based teaching materials on a class scale within both chemistry-focussed and clinical teaching.
